package com.basic.security.utils.socket;
 
import android.os.SystemClock;
 
import com.basic.security.model.OfficeDeviceMessage;
import com.basic.security.utils.Constants;
import com.basic.security.utils.DetectedResult;
import com.basic.security.utils.SocketUtil;
 
import java.net.ServerSocket;
import java.net.Socket;
import java.util.ArrayList;
import java.util.HashMap;
import java.util.LinkedList;
import java.util.List;
import java.util.Map;
import java.util.concurrent.locks.Lock;
import java.util.concurrent.locks.ReentrantLock;
 
public class CameraYuvSocketServer {
 
    private static final int MAX_BUFFER = 1;
 
    public static List<AcceptedClient> acceptedClientList = new ArrayList<>();
    public static Lock ccceptedClientListLock = new ReentrantLock();
 
    public static void setCameraData(byte[] cameraData) {
        ccceptedClientListLock.lock();
        for (AcceptedClient acceptedClient : acceptedClientList) {
            acceptedClient.setCameraData(cameraData);
        }
        ccceptedClientListLock.unlock();
    }
 
    public static void setDetectedResult(DetectedResult detectedResult) {
        ccceptedClientListLock.lock();
        for (AcceptedClient acceptedClient : acceptedClientList) {
            acceptedClient.setDetectedResult(detectedResult);
        }
        ccceptedClientListLock.unlock();
    }
 
    public static class AcceptedClient extends Thread {
        Socket mSocket;
 
        public AcceptedClient(Socket client) {
            mSocket = client;
        }
 
        /////////////////////////////////////
        private final LinkedList<DetectedResult> detectedResultQueue = new LinkedList<>();
        public void setDetectedResult(DetectedResult detectedResult) {
            synchronized (detectedResultQueue) {
                if (detectedResultQueue.size() == MAX_BUFFER) {
                    detectedResultQueue.poll();
                }
                detectedResultQueue.add(detectedResult);
            }
        }
        public DetectedResult getDetectedResult() {
            DetectedResult mLastFrame = null;
            synchronized (detectedResultQueue) {
                if (detectedResultQueue.size() > 0) {
                    mLastFrame = detectedResultQueue.poll();
                }
            }
            return mLastFrame;
        }
 
        ///////////////////////////////
        private final LinkedList<byte[]> cameraDataQueue = new LinkedList<byte[]>();
        public void setCameraData(byte[] cameraData) {
            synchronized (cameraDataQueue) {
                if (cameraDataQueue.size() == MAX_BUFFER) {
                    cameraDataQueue.poll();
                }
                cameraDataQueue.add(cameraData);
            }
        }
        public byte[] getCameraData() {
            byte[] cameraData = null;
            synchronized (cameraDataQueue) {
                if (cameraDataQueue.size() > 0) {
                    cameraData = cameraDataQueue.poll();
                }
            }
            return cameraData;
        }
 
        @Override
        public void run() {
            ccceptedClientListLock.lock();
            acceptedClientList.add(this);
            ccceptedClientListLock.unlock();
            SocketUtil socketUtil = new SocketUtil();
            try {
                socketUtil.setSocket(mSocket);
                while(true) {
                    if (socketUtil.writeBitmapHeader() ) {
                        while (!Thread.currentThread().isInterrupted()) {
                            Map<String, String> map = new HashMap<>();
                            Map<String, Object> requestMap = socketUtil.readMap();
                            System.out.println("AcceptedClient.run requestMap " + requestMap);
                            boolean isRequestFrame = Constants.TRUE.equals((String)requestMap.get(OfficeDeviceMessage.requestFrame));
                            boolean isTransferVideo = Constants.TRUE.equals((String)requestMap.get(OfficeDeviceMessage.transferVideo));
                            String hasFrameData = Constants.FALSE;
                            byte[] frameData = null;
                            map.put(OfficeDeviceMessage.faceUpdateTime, null);
                            if(socketUtil.remoteIpAllowed(map)) {
                                if (isTransferVideo){
                                    if (isRequestFrame ) {
                                        frameData = getCameraData();
                                        if( frameData != null && frameData.length > 1000 ) {
                                            hasFrameData = Constants.TRUE;
                                        } else {
                                            SystemClock.sleep(500);
                                        }
                                    } else {
                                        SystemClock.sleep(500);
                                    }
                                    DetectedResult detectedResult = getDetectedResult();
                                    if (detectedResult != null) {
                                        map.put(OfficeDeviceMessage.faceUpdateTime, System.currentTimeMillis() + "");
                                    }
                                } else {
                                    DetectedResult detectedResult = getDetectedResult();
                                    if (detectedResult != null) {
                                        map.put(OfficeDeviceMessage.faceUpdateTime, System.currentTimeMillis() + "");
                                        frameData = detectedResult.originalCameraData;
                                        if (detectedResult.originalCameraDataChanged || !isRequestFrame) {
                                            hasFrameData = Constants.TRUE;
                                        }
                                    }
                                }
                            } else {
                                SystemClock.sleep(1000);
                            }
                            map.put(OfficeDeviceMessage.hasFrameData, hasFrameData);
                            System.out.println("AcceptedClient.run send " + map);
                            socketUtil.writeMap(map);
                            if (Constants.TRUE.equals(hasFrameData)) {
                                socketUtil.writeByteArray(frameData);
                            }
                            SystemClock.sleep(40);
                        }
                    } else {
                        SystemClock.sleep(2*1000);
                    }
                }
            } catch (Exception e) {
                e.printStackTrace();
            } finally {
                socketUtil.close();
            }
 
            ccceptedClientListLock.lock();
            acceptedClientList.remove(this);
            ccceptedClientListLock.unlock();
        }
 
    }
 
    public static void startServer() {
        new Thread(){
            @Override
            public void run() {
                ServerSocket server = null;
                try {
                    server = new ServerSocket(Constants.cameraServerPort);
                } catch (Exception e) {
                    e.printStackTrace();
                }
                while (true) {
                    try {
                        if (server == null) {
                            break;
                        }
                        Socket client = server.accept();
                        AcceptedClient faceYuvSocketClient = new AcceptedClient(client);
                        faceYuvSocketClient.start();
                    } catch (Exception e) {
                        e.printStackTrace();
                    } finally {
                        SystemClock.sleep(3000);
                    }
                }
            }
        }.start();
 
    }
 
}
